Also on the rival forum is a thread (Re: knurling tool) about the advisability of knurling axle ends to retain wheels. The consensus seems to be this is a bad idea unless you can be 100% sure that any quartering will be accurate at first installation and are confident the wheel will never be dismantled. The knurling will also cut the plastic wheel apart and potentially render the wheel unusable and possibly off-centre. Surprisingly, Dave Bradwell, engineer and kit designer, contends that pinning wheels to axles is wasted effort; the pin can bend and the wheel plastic can deform. Others disagree.
DB apparently recommends a single shallow groove be turned in the axle with a lathe to hold adhesive. I assume he means the groove to be rotational and to use cyanoacrylate (superglue) rather than retainer (e.g. Loctite 601 or 603). A retainer requires an absence of air so a groove may not be a good idea for that.
I have suffered several instances of AG wheels slipping on their axles. The results require dismantling of the wheelsets and in some cases, worse. After one particularly bad experience with an N, I now always replace the villainous wheels so failure of these components has become expensive.
In the absence of any expert chemist’s advice, I now plan to use liquid cyanoacrylate rather than Loctite retainer to secure wheels to axles. And to scribe a single scratch along the axle; that makes more sense to me than a rotational groove; and anyway I do not possess a lathe.
